Imagine this. You’ve finally ironed out the bugs on your machine, but they persist elsewhere. Or, you’re saddled with VMs to run a simple app. And what’s the game plan when scaling to production? These challenges are common in development landscapes, sparking frustration across the tech community.
Enter Docker—a revolutionary containerization platform embraced by over half of all professional developers. By packaging applications and their dependencies into one portable container, Docker ensures consistent operation across all environments. Whether you’re a budding developer or an operational whiz, our guide on the top 10 Docker courses for 2023 will set you on the right path.
So, sit back with your favorite brew and unravel the potential of Docker!
Explore Our Top Picks
Why We Are Trustworthy
At Class Central, we’re like the Tripadvisor for online education, guiding 80 million learners to their courses. We’ve combed through online content for over a decade, curating 250,000 courses with user-generated reviews. With more than 400 courses completed by our team, our insights are as robust as our experience.
Understanding Docker
Docker is a transformative platform for developing, shipping, and operating applications within self-contained containers. Introduced by Solomon Hykes in 2013, Docker swiftly became a cornerstone technology for deploying apps consistently across varied platforms.

Docker’s allure isn’t limited to developers. DevOps teams thrive on the platform’s ability to merge development and operations, banishing the infamous “It works on my machine!” dilemma. Speed, security, and seamless collaboration have made Docker essential in modern software development pipelines.
Docker vs Kubernetes
In scenarios where scalability and availability are non-negotiable, Docker is imperative. Enter Kubernetes, which magnifies Docker’s capabilities by automating deployment, scaling, and container management, offering a potent companion for orchestrated environments. Discover our guide on the top Kubernetes courses to extend your prowess.
Snapshot of Our Guide
- Most Docker courses featured are platform-agnostic and beginner-friendly.
- Seven courses are either free or come with complimentary certification.
- Class Central’s Docker topic has attracted around 4.1K followers.
Experience a no-cost, hands-on lab journey with the Docker Training Course for the Absolute Beginner by KodeKloud. Guided by Mumshad Mannambeth, delve into the mechanics of containers and earn a free certificate that underscores your new skills. Each lesson is paired with engaging labs—perfect for muscle-memory learning, all from your browser.
Institution | KodeKloud |
Instructor | Mumshad Mannambeth |
Level | Beginner |
Workload | 4 hours |
Enrollments | 1M |
Rating | 4.8/5.0 |
Cost | Free |
Exercises | Available |
Certificate | Free |
Our Evaluation Process
Our ranking methodology is built on a three-step process:
- Research: We explored Class Central’s extensive database to filter through Docker courses based on rating, reviews, and bookmarks.
- Evaluate: Insights from reviews and combined experiences informed our understanding of each course’s value.
- Select: Courses with top-tier content and engagement were chosen based on curriculum, affordability, release date, ratings, and enrollments.
Last revised by Pat.